Toyota Kluger. Bland Name But What About The Car?

The Toyota Kluger is an All Wheel Drive crossover vehicle that combines the attributes of a soft roader with the luxury of a passenger vehicle. While the Kluger’s name is rather uninspiring like many of today’s cars does it make up for its less than inspirational name where it really counts?

The Toyota Kluger has the bland looks to complement the crossover vehicle’s rather bland and uninspiring name. Compare this to the Holden Adventra which has far more rugged looks and the name to match and it’s hard to see how this car could compete in the Australian market. But can looks and names be deceiving? Let’s take a look at what the Kluger has to offer.

As mentioned the Toyota Kluger is a constant All Wheel Drive crossover vehicle that has room inside for seven people. It is powered by a 3.3 litre V6 VVTi engine teamed with a five speed automatic transmission gearbox. The Kluger features cruise control power steering a six speaker audio system driver and passenger SRS airbags side door antiintrusion beams and Electronic Brakeforce Distribution 38; Brake Assist as standard.

On the top of the line Grande model you also get DVD satellite navigation to get you where you need to go without the arguments about reading car directories or asking for directions.

While the Kluger can never be expected to keep up with the likes of Toyota Landcruiser Nissan Patrol or Land Rover Discovery in the bush it is quite capable on the dirt as long as it doesn’t get too rough. And it it will comfortably handle anything that most kluger owners are ever likely to dish out. But it’s on the highway and about town that the Kluger really comes into its own.

The Kluger’s 3.3 litre V6 engine is quite zippy around town and on the highway and its smaller size as compared with the full blooded four wheel drive vehicles makes it much easier to park in the city and suburbs. Another advantage of the Kluger over its larger four wheel drive cousins is the far better fuel economy that will save you at the petrol pump. And for many families now this is a very important consideration. The Kluger uses around 13.8 litres per 100 kilometres.

As the Kluger has only been available in Australia since 2003 you should not have any problems finding a used car in excellent condition. As with buying any used car however it’s important to get a professional inspection and to check the log books to make sure that all services have been made.

Top Tips On How To Sell Your Used Car

Are you considering selling your used car? Follow these top tips on what you need to know first:

1 First you need to find out how much you can realistically expect to sell your car for. It’s best to check the value of your car across a variety of sources including magazines local newspapers and online. Used car price guides are also available at libraries and book stores. Remember to consider the manufacturer model condition mileage and age of the vehicle.

2 There are options when deciding how to sell your used car. It can be sold outright or traded in for a different model. Selling your car outright may result in a higher price but it will generally require extra work and negotiation to achieve this. Think about whether you want to sell the car quickly or whether you have the time and inclination to field lots of phone calls.

3 Advertising your car on the Web is usually much more cost effective than in newspapers and the adverts often run for much longer online than offline. Why limit your ad to a few local people who might want your car when you can put it on the Web where there are thousands of users doing searches? Online classified ads have the advantage of your car appearing in a buyer’s search of cars within hundreds of miles of their house. Conversely local newspapers usually cover a much smaller area.

4 When advertising your car whether it’s online or in magazines or newspapers always state the manufacturer model type mileage style number of doors and engine size. If it has low mileage on the clock say so. Mention extra features that will be popular with potential buyers such as air conditioning incar entertainment car alarm power steering and good fuel economy.

5 Once prospective buyers start calling be ready to answer their questions. Most serious buyers will usually want to take the car for a test drive. It’s important to make time for this and always arrange appointments that are convenient for you. Remember you will need to add anyone taking the car out for a test drive to your insurance if they’re not already covered.

6 Cash is always the most preferable payment option but a bank draft or electronic transfer is an alternative as it can only be issued if the buyer’s account has sufficient funds. If you are accepting a cheque make sure it is certified and don’t hand over the keys until it has cleared.
